Arc Raiders presents a diverse selection of 21 distinct weapons, each designed for specific tactical scenarios. Some excel at dismantling ARC threats with devastating efficiency, while others provide superior performance against human adversaries in tactical engagements.
Every weapon in your inventory can be enhanced through the upgrade system available at crafting stations, allowing progression up to five enhancement levels. This system enables you to customize your preferred firearms to match evolving combat requirements.
| Name | Type | Rarity | Description | Ammo Type | ARC Damage |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Anvil | Hand Cannon | Uncommon | – High damage – Headshot damage – Slow handling – Single-Action |
Heavy Ammo | Strong |
| Arpeggio | Burst Rifle | Uncommon | – Decent damage – Accuracy – 3-Round Burst |
Medium Ammo | Moderate |
| Bettina | Assault Rifle | Epic | – Slow fire rate – High damage – Full-Automatic |
Heavy Ammo | Strong |
| Bobcat | SMG | Epic | – High fire rate – Low accuracy – Full-Automatic |
Light Ammo | Very Weak |
| Burletta | Pistol | Uncommon | – Decent damage – Accuracy – Semi-Automatic |
Light Ammo | Very Weak |
| Equalizer | Energy Beam Gun | Legendary | – High capacity – Experimental – Beam rifle – Full-Automatic |
Energy Clip | Very Strong |
| Ferro | Break-Action Rifle | Common | – High power – Reloads after each shot – Break-Action |
Heavy Ammo | Strong |
| Hairpin | Bolt-Action Pistol | Common | – Has silencer – Stealth use – Slide-Action – Tricky in combat |
Light Ammo | Very Weak |
| Hullcracker | Grenade Launcher | Epic | – Extremely effective – Explosive – Single |
Launcher Ammo | Extremely Effective |
| IL Toro | Pump-Action Shotgun | Uncommon | – Wide spread – Sharp falloff – High damage – Pump-Action |
Shotgun Ammo | Weak |
| Jupiter | Bolt-Action Sniper | Legendary | – Insane projectile velocity – Multi-target – Single |
Energy Clip | Strong |
| Kettle | Semi-Auto Assault Rifle | Common | – Accurate – Slow reload – Slow bullet velocity – Semi-Automatic |
Light Ammo | Very Weak |
| Lynx | SMG | Epic | – Full-Automatic | Light Ammo | |
| Osprey | Scoped Sniper Rifle | Rare | – Reliable damage – Accuracy – Bolt-Action |
Medium Ammo | Moderate |
| Rattler | Assault Rifle | Common | – Cheap option – Reloads 2 bullets at a time – Fully-Automatic |
Medium Ammo | Moderate |
| Renegade | Lever-Action Rifle | Rare | – High headshot damage – Accuracy – Lever-Action |
Medium Ammo | Moderate |
| Stitcher | SMG | Common | – Good damage – Low fire rate – Hard to control – Fully-Automatic |
Light Ammo | Very Weak |
| Tempest | Assault Rifle | Epic | – Moderate fire rate – Accuracy – Fully-Automatic |
Medium Ammo | Moderate |
| Torrente | LMG | Rare | – Large ammo capacity – Accurate only when crouched – Fully-Automatic |
Medium Ammo | Moderate |
| Venator | 2-Shot Pistol | Rare | – Fires 2 shots at once – Semi-Automatic |
Medium Ammo | Moderate |
| Vulcano | Semi-Auto Shotgun | Epic | – Good spread – Sharp damage falloff – Semi-Automatic |
Shotgun Ammo | Weak |

Loot and Exploration
Scavenging remains the most accessible method for acquiring initial weaponry. Standard containers typically yield level 1 firearms with common or uncommon designations. For superior equipment, you’ll need to venture into restricted areas or solve environmental puzzles to access hidden chambers. Field crate delivery missions to designated depots represent another reliable source for obtaining high-tier weapons and specialized explosives.

Crafting System
The crafting infrastructure includes standard and specialized weapon benches for manufacturing new firearms. Production requires gathering specific components and materials from the environment. Weapon blueprints discovered in various containers permanently unlock manufacturing capabilities once you’ve attained the required bench level. Many of these schematics provide access to epic or superior rarity weapons.
Trading Options
When loot RNG proves uncooperative, economic alternatives exist. Spending Raider Coins at merchant locations can secure serviceable weaponry, though these commercial options typically lack the performance characteristics needed for confronting advanced ARC threats effectively.
Strategic resource allocation becomes paramount—investing in crafting infrastructure often yields superior long-term returns compared to repeated trader purchases.

Weapon Synergy and Loadout Optimization
Effective loadouts balance multiple combat roles. Pair long-range specialists like Jupiter with close-quarters options such as IL Toro to handle diverse engagement distances. Energy weapons like Equalizer consume specialized ammunition but deliver exceptional performance against mechanical targets.
Common Strategic Errors
Many players underestimate ammunition management—running specialized weapons without ensuring adequate ammo supplies renders them useless mid-engagement. Another frequent mistake involves neglecting weapon upgrade investments, leaving critical firearms underperforming in high-stakes encounters.
